/*
 * FANOUT_MAX_INFLIGHT — Brillwick Notify service.
 * Caps concurrent downstream pushes per shard. When the notification
 * fan-out exceeds this limit, producers block rather than queue,
 * which keeps memory bounded during celebrity-event spikes. Do not
 * raise this without also raising the broker's credit window, or
 * you'll trade backpressure for silent drops. Historical tuning notes
 * live in the Hollis Bay incident review. The constant was last
 * validated against the build identified by the token below.
 */

pipeline stamp: htk4_66df

# Approvals: Wrenfold Transcoding Farm

Changes to the Wrenfold transcoding farm — codec presets, worker pool sizing, or queue priorities — require a recorded approval before merge. Code reviewers should verify that output profiles match the Dalloway spec and that rollback presets remain intact. Final authority for all farm configuration changes rests with the owner listed below.

named custodian: Quenix Oliix

Hi Renna,

Quick handover before my leave: you're covering fire-drill roll call for the Pellwood team on Thursday. Grab the printed register from the tray by my desk and meet everyone at assembly point B, the courtyard side. The register cupboard in the stationery room is locked — to open it, key in the code below.

door code, tajof-kageg: bdg-QVDCE-3

## Pixwash EXIF Scrub — Plugin Hook

All uploads pass through Pixwash before plugin code runs. GPS, serial, and maker-note tags are stripped; orientation is preserved. Plugins must not re-read original files — they're gone post-scrub. Failures quarantine the image and skip plugin hooks entirely. The scrubber's active configuration values are listed below.

deployment values, yafof-fajeg:
[eliox]
host = eliox.nelvrocorp.internal
user = eliox_svc
database = eliox_prod